Join The Upper Class for a tour of Boston
to experience spring in New England

 

Day One - Boston (MEALS: L, D)

  • Tour Faneuil Hall where Samuel Adams and the "Sons of Liberty" cried protest against the British

  • Historic driving tour of Boston including: The Freedom Trail, State House, Boston Commons, Beacon Hill, Old North Church and Victorian Back Bay

  • Lunch at La Famiglia Giorgio, located in the historic North End, to enjoy traditional Italian fare served family-style

  • Our hotel is the Fairfield Inn by Marriott, just north of Boston

  • Dinner at historic Durgin Park, a local favorite for over 125 years

Day Two - Boston, Lexington & Cambridge (MEALS: B)

  • Re-live the events of JFK's celebrated private and public life at the John F. Kennedy Jr. Museum & Library

  • Visit historic Quincy Market for shopping and lunch at one of 25 unique restaurants (on own)

  • Follow the roots of revolution as our local guide takes us to Lexington and Concord, where the first shots of the revolution were fired

  • Guided tour of Cambridge and Harvard University
